The Detroit Tigers host the Miami Marlins at Comerica Park in the second game of a three-game series, with Tigers struggling at 4-9 overall—including a five-game losing streak entering Thursday—while the Marlins sit at 7-5 buoyed by stronger early-season form. Key factors include probable starters Janson Junk (0-1, 3.09 ERA) for Miami, who reached a career-high 7 1/3 innings in his last outing, versus Casey Mize (0-1) for Detroit; both teams' outfields are thinned by injuries, Marlins without Kyle Stowers (hamstring, 10-day IL) and Christopher Morel (oblique, 10-day IL), and Tigers missing Parker Meadows (head injury from outfield collision yesterday). Home-field advantage and bullpen depth could sway this closely contested matchup amid Tigers' recent skid.
